
然而,即便是最熟练的管理员,在面对复杂的数据库操作时,也可能不慎犯下致命的错误
其中,误删MySQL的root用户名,无疑是最具灾难性的操作之一
本文将深入探讨这一错误的严重后果,并提出一系列有效的应对策略,以助管理员在遭遇此类危机时能够迅速响应,最大限度地减少损失
一、误删Root用户的灾难性后果 Root用户是MySQL数据库的最高权限账户,拥有对数据库的所有操作权限,包括创建和删除数据库、添加和删除用户、授予和撤销权限等
一旦root用户被误删,将引发一系列连锁反应,严重影响数据库的正常运行和业务连续性
1. 数据库管理权限丧失 Root用户的删除直接导致管理员失去了对数据库的最高管理权限
这意味着,无论是进行日常维护、性能调优,还是应对突发故障,都将变得无从下手
管理员将无法通过常规手段添加新用户、修改用户密码或调整数据库配置,整个数据库系统陷入了一种“瘫痪”状态
2. 数据访问与恢复受阻 在root用户被误删的情况下,即便是拥有其他高权限账户的管理员,也可能因为权限链断裂而无法访问关键数据
更糟糕的是,当数据库发生损坏或数据丢失时,管理员将无法进行有效的数据恢复操作,因为恢复过程往往依赖于root用户的权限和工具
3. 业务连续性中断 对于依赖MySQL数据库运行的企业而言,root用户的删除无异于一场“数字灾难”
数据库作为业务系统的核心组件,其瘫痪将直接导致业务连续性中断,进而影响客户服务、订单处理、数据分析等关键环节
这种中断不仅会造成经济损失,还可能损害企业的声誉和客户关系
4. 安全风险增加 Root用户的删除还可能引发潜在的安全风险
在没有root用户监管的情况下,恶意用户或黑客可能利用系统漏洞或遗留的弱密码账户,对数据库进行非法访问和操作
这种安全威胁不仅可能导致数据泄露,还可能进一步加剧业务中断的风险
二、误删Root用户的应对策略 面对误删root用户的严峻挑战,管理员需要保持冷静,迅速启动应急预案,采取一系列有效措施来恢复数据库的正常运行
以下是一些实用的应对策略: 1.立即启动应急响应机制 一旦发现root用户被误删,管理员应立即启动应急响应机制,通知相关团队和利益相关者,确保他们了解当前状况并做好应对准备
同时,管理员应尽快收集系统日志、备份文件等关键信息,以便后续分析和恢复工作
2.尝试从备份恢复 如果数据库有定期的备份计划,并且备份中包含了root用户的信息,那么恢复备份将是解决这一问题的最直接方法
管理员应尽快找到最近的备份文件,并按照备份恢复流程进行操作
需要注意的是,在恢复备份之前,应确保备份文件的完整性和有效性,以避免引入新的问题
3. 使用单用户模式启动MySQL 在某些情况下,管理员可以尝试使用单用户模式启动MySQL服务,以便在没有root用户的情况下进行必要的修复操作
单用户模式通常用于数据库维护或紧急修复场景,它允许管理员以最低权限级别访问数据库系统
然而,这种方法需要谨慎使用,因为它可能带来额外的安全风险
4. 联系MySQL支持团队 如果管理员无法自行解决问题,或者担心自行操作可能引发更大的风险,那么联系MySQL官方支持团队将是一个明智的选择
MySQL支持团队拥有专业的技术知识和丰富的实践经验,能够帮助管理员快速定位问题并提供有效的解决方案
5. 加强数据库安全管理 在成功恢复root用户后,管理员应深刻反思此次事件的原因和教训,并采取切实有效的措施加强数据库的安全管理
这包括但不限于:定期备份数据库、实施严格的权限管理策略、加强用户密码策略、定期审计数据库日志等
通过这些措施,管理员可以降低未来发生类似事件的风险
6. 建立应急预案和演练机制 为了应对未来可能发生的类似危机,管理员应建立一套完善的应急预案和演练机制
应急预案应明确各种紧急情况下的应对措施和责任人,确保在危机发生时能够迅速响应并有效应对
同时,管理员还应定期组织应急预案演练活动,以提高团队的应急响应能力和协作水平
三、总结与展望 误删MySQL的root用户无疑是一场严重的灾难,它将对数据库的正常运行和业务连续性造成严重影响
然而,通过及时启动应急响应机制、尝试从备份恢复、使用单用户模式启动MySQL、联系MySQL支持团队以及加强数据库安全管理等措施,管理员可以迅速恢复数据库的正常运行并降低损失
更重要的是,管理员应从中汲取教训,建立更加完善的应急预案和演练机制,以确保在未来面对类似危机时能够更加从容不迫地应对
随着技术的不断进步和数据库管理实践的日益成熟,我们有理由相信,未来的MySQL数据库系统将更加健壮、可靠和安全
管理员也应不断提升自己的专业技能和应急处理能力,以更好地服务于企业的业务发展需求
MySQL错误码17:文件权限问题解析
误删MySQL Root账户怎么办?
MySQL高频笔试题解析精选
解析MySQL传入日期1的实用技巧
MySQL更新后获取返回主键技巧
断网致MySQL连接失败,解决攻略
如何利用MSF检测并防范MySQL弱口令安全漏洞
MySQL错误码17:文件权限问题解析
MySQL高频笔试题解析精选
解析MySQL传入日期1的实用技巧
MySQL更新后获取返回主键技巧
断网致MySQL连接失败,解决攻略
如何利用MSF检测并防范MySQL弱口令安全漏洞
MySQL错误诊断全攻略
MySQL中的JSON支持:数据存储新利器
金蝶面试攻略:MySQL技能解锁
MySQL年份功能优势解析
MySQL数据库辅助器:高效管理新技巧
MySQL字段值为NULL处理技巧